Popular State Parks Near Circle Pines, MN
Interstate State Park, just 45 minutes away from Circle Pines, is a perfect destination for nature lovers. Established in 1895 along the St. Croix River and Minnesota-Wisconsin border, this park offers scenic hiking trails and unique rock formations that are millions of years old. The park has 37 electric campsites with water hookups available for RVs and reservations are recommended.Willow River State Park is another great option for outdoor enthusiasts. Located in St. Croix County, WI, this park boasts over 2,800 acres of lush forests and a stunning waterfall cascading down a 200-foot gorge. The park has two campgrounds with electric, sewer, and water hookups available for RVs. Chain of Lakes Rice Creek Campground is an excellent option for those looking to RV near Circle Pines, Minnesota. They offer showers and allow pets, and you'll have cell reception. Ham Lake Campground provides a choice of 115 sites with full hookups, 30/50 amp, back-in/pull-through sites, pool/hot tub, and showers. Pets are allowed too, but you must contact Midwest Outdoor Resorts for current rates. Bunker Hills Campground offers full hookups with water/electricity, 30/50 amp, back-in/pull-through sites, and a pool/hot tub. You'll also find showers and pet-friendly areas here. Lake Elmo Park Reserve is another good option in the area, offering shower facilities and allowing pets. However, they don't have Wi-Fi available for guests.
If you're looking for a convenient RV dump station in Circle Pines, Minnesota, you have several options. The Holiday Station RV Dump Station is a popular choice and offers both fresh water and a hose for flushing tanks. Exxon Wash & Fill is another reliable option with easy access and waste disposal services. Ham Lake Campground also provides a dumping black and gray water service along with trash bins on site. Finally, Bunker Hills Regional Park offers an affordable option for travellers looking to dispose of their waste while enjoying the park's scenic views.

How much does it cost to rent an RV in Circle Pines?Motorhomes are divided into Class A, B, and C vehicles. On average expect to pay $185 per night for Class A, $149 per night for Class B and $179 per night for Class C. Towable RVs include 5th Wheel, Travel Trailers, Popups, and Toy Hauler. On average, in Circle Pines, MN, the 5th Wheel trailer starts at $70 per night. Pricing for the Travel Trailer begins at $60 per night, and the Popup Trailer starts at $65 per night.
